Using this Ansible role on OpenShift
You can use the provided OpenShift template to create all the mandatory objects:
- An ImageStream to keep track of the provided docker image.
- A custom BuildConfig that checkout the GIT repository containing the OpenAPI Specification and runs the Ansible role on it
- A Secret holding the credentials to access the 3scale Admin Portal
oc create -f https://raw.githubusercontent.com/nmasse-itix/threescale-cicd/master/support/openshift/openshift-template.yaml
oc new-app --template=deploy-3scale-api -p THREESCALE_CICD_VERSION=stable -p THREESCALE_ADMIN_PORTAL_ACCESS_TOKEN=1234..5678 -p THREESCALE_ADMIN_PORTAL_HOSTNAME=TENANT-admin.3scale.net -p API_NAME=echo-api -p THREESCALE_CICD_PRIVATE_BASE_URL=https://echo-api.3scale.net -p API_GIT_URI=https://github.com/nmasse-itix/rhte-api.git
You will have to change at least the value of:
- the
THREESCALE_ADMIN_PORTAL_ACCESS_TOKENparameter to match the Access Token of your 3scale Admin Portal - the
THREESCALE_ADMIN_PORTAL_HOSTNAMEparameter to match the hostname of your 3scale Admin Portal
This template will create a BuildConfig with the name of your API:
$ oc get bc
NAME TYPE FROM LATEST
deploy-3scale-api-echo-api Custom threescale-cicd:stable 7
Start the build to deploy the API to 3scale:
oc start-build deploy-3scale-api-echo-api
Wait for the build to complete:
oc logs -f bc/deploy-3scale-api-echo-api
To start this build from a Jenkins pipeline, you will need to give the system:build-strategy-custom role to the jenkins Service Account:
oc adm policy add-role-to-user system:build-strategy-custom -z jenkins
Then, from your Jenkins pipeline you can use:
openshift.withCluster() {
openshift.withProject() {
def bc = openshift.selector('bc', "deploy-3scale-api-echo-api");
bc.startBuild("--wait=true");
}
}
